A prototype water vapour Differential Absorption LIDAR (DIAL) was set up at King's Park Meteorological Station in Hong Kong for 6 weeks in the summer of 2017 for a trial observation, in cooperation with the manufadurer. The DIAL measured the vertical humidity profile of the lowest few hundred metres to more than 1 km above ground level of the atmosphere with a very high vertical resolution of 1Om. During this trial exercise, the DIAL observed close passages of the Super Typhoon Hato and the Severe Tropical Storm Pakhar. The centre of Typhoon Hato skirted past the DIAL at a distance of around 60km to its southwest. It is the first DIAL observation of a super typhoon at such a short distance. This trial exercise demonstrates the potential of the water vapour DIAL for operational weather observation and forecasting in the subtropics. More observations and case studies by interested parties are strongly recommended. </p>
